21 Kylie Swider (She/Her/Hers)

  • Height 6-4
  • Year Graduate Student
  • Hometown Portsmouth, R.I.
  • High School Tabor Academy
  • Position C
  • Major Masters in Marketing

Biography

Career Highs
Points: 27 (at Chicago St., 1/25/25)
Rebounds: 16 (at Chicago St., 1/25/25)
Assists: 5 (vs Le Moyne, 3/1/25)
Blocks: 4 (vs Dartmouth, 12/10/24)
Steals: 2 (vs Saint Francis, 1/4/25)
Minutes: 38 (vs Chicago St., 1/9/25)

Previous College:
Graduated from Villanova University with a Bachelor's Degree in communication, with a specialization in public relations and advertising... Appeared in 37 games for the Wildcats over four seasons, with one start on Senior Day vs. DePaul (3/3/24). Received the Sister Mary Margaret Cribben Award as a senior... Big East Academic Honor Roll member.

High School:
2020 graduate of Tabor Academy... Four-year letterwinner for coach Will Becker, also lettering in volleyball, earning All-NEPSAC honors.
- New England NEPSAC AA basketball first team
- adidas All-American
- averaged a double-double of 17.0 points and 12.0 rebounds per game as a senior.

Personal:
Born: July 17, 2001, in Providence, R.I.
Parents: Jenny and Jeff Swider of Portsmouth, R.I.
Siblings: Sister, Courtney (20), and brothers, Cole (25) and Connor (18)... Cole played collegiate basketball at Syracuse and is now a member of the Indiana Pacers, after two NBA seasons with the Miami Heat (2023-24) and Los Angeles Lakers (2022-23).
Courtney plays collegiately at the University of Richmond.
Mother played collegiate basketball at New Hampshire, serving as captain her senior year.
Father played one collegiate season at Fordham.
Grandmother, Peggy Matteson, played college basketball at the University of Rhode Island.
Academic Major: Pursuing her Masters of Marketing.
Why Stonehill?: "Because of the institutions values and amazing basketball staff."
Favorite Team: Boston Celtics
Favorite Athlete: Al Horford
